Senior iOS Developer for Ciklum Digital

Islamabad

Job Description


Senior iOS Developer for Ciklum Digital (Islamabad)



Islamabad, Pakistan

Ciklum is a top-five global Software Engineering and Solutions Company. Our 3,000+ IT professionals are located in the offices and delivery centres in Ukraine, Belarus, Poland and Spain.

As Ciklum employee, you'll have the unique possibility to communicate directly with the client when working in Extended Teams. Besides, Ciklum is the place to make your tech ideas tangible. The Vital Signs Monitor for the Children’s Cardiac Center as well as Smart Defibrillator, the winner of the US IoT World Hackathon, are among the cool things Ciklumers have developed.

Ciklum is a technology partner for Google, Intel, Micron, and hundreds of world-known companies. We are looking forward to seeing you as a part of our team!

Read more about the client

Description



Ciklum Digital is looking for a Senior iOS Developer to join Islamabad team on a full-time basis.

Responsibilities

  • Responsible for the development and maintenance of applications, aimed at a range of iOS devices, including mobile phones and tablet computers
  • Development of iOS applications and their integration with back-end services
  • Drive feature development and help improve end-to-end product quality
  • Building adaptive UIs for iPhone/iPad with Auto Layout
  • UI automation and Unit Testing
  • Collaborating with designers, product managers and other stakeholders

Requirements

  • Proven experience with Mobile Apps iOS development
  • Proficiency in Swift, Objective-C
  • Solid understanding of object-oriented programming (OOP)
  • Strong knowledge of Mobile UI design principles, patterns and best practices
  • Strong programming background especially in data structures, algorithms and design patterns
  • Experience working with remote data via REST and JSON. Understanding of Mobile application’s listing, JSON parsing and web service Experience with third-party libraries and APIs
  • Comfortable with version control systems such as GitHub or Subversion
  • Experience with iOS frameworks such as Core Data, Core Animation, etc.
  • Experience with offline storage, threading and performance tuning
  • Must have a solid understanding of the software development process, including unit testing and release management
  • Experience in CI/CD would be an added plus
  • Must be able to brainstorm and effectively communicate technology ideas and issues
  • Must be highly collaborative and able to work cross functionally with different teams
  • Agile software development / Scrum and Jira
Specific Requirements:
  • 5+ years of industry proven experience
  • Good understanding of Object Oriented Design and design patterns
  • Strong debugging, troubleshooting and problem-solving skills
  • Master’s/Bachelor’s degree in Computer Science or equivalent experience

What's in it for you

  • Dynamic and challenging tasks
  • Ability to influence project technologies
  • Team of professionals: learn from colleagues and gain recognition of your skills
  • European management style
  • Continuous self-improvement

 


Similar Jobs

Wordpress/Front-End Developer BOHRADEVELOPERS  Karachi

  We have an immediate need for a full-stack WordPress developer for our US Based Projects. The ideal candidate has a thorough understanding of WordPress...

View similar Jobs of Information Technology
Solution Architect Microsoft Dynamics 365 Broadpeak Technologies  Islamabad

5 year(s) or above experience Islamabad Responsibilities: Who we’re looking for: Dynamics 365 Commerce / Retail Functional...

View similar Jobs of Information Technology
Dot Net Developer PH (Remote) Think Digitally  Karachi

Job Description ; Write clean, scalable, testable code using .NET programming languages Work with an Architect in developing technical specifications and architecture Test and...

View similar Jobs of Information Technology
Wordpress/Front-End Developer BOHRADEVELOPERS  Karachi

  We have an immediate need for a full-stack WordPress developer for our US Based Projects. The ideal candidate has a thorough understanding of WordPress...

View similar Jobs of Information Technology
Solution Architect Microsoft Dynamics 365 Broadpeak Technologies  Islamabad

5 year(s) or above experience Islamabad Responsibilities: Who we’re looking for: Dynamics 365 Commerce / Retail Functional...

View similar Jobs of Information Technology

More Jobs like this Job

Administrator Pakistan Red Crescent Society  Rawalpindi

In wake of the Coronavirus (COVID - 19), PRCS urgently requires the following position based at Red Crescent Corona Care Hospital in...

Regional Manager Security Jazz Telecom  Karachi

Description : Grade: L3 Last date to apply: 7th December 2020   As one of the leading employers in...

Marketing Executive Corporate Research and Investigations  Karachi

To safeguard the corporate world by detecting and exposing those elements that can cause irreparable harm to a business. We provide...

Receptionist / Front Desk Officer BigCareer Pvt Ltd  Lahore

Job Description We are an equal opportunity employer. However, for this position we encourage Female candidates to apply. ...

Monitoring & Evaluation Specialist United Nations Pakistan  Quetta

  Please apply using link below: ...

Client Servicing Executive Pixarch  Karachi, Pakistan

Provide regular updates to clients on the progress of customer service projects and campaigns that directly affect each client ...

Article Writing Internship Z Media Technologies  Rawalpindi

Z Media Technologies is looking for a Content Writer to join our editorial team and enrich our websites with new blog posts, guides and...

Network Engineer Cyber Internet Services  Karachi

  Data and Networks Perform routine monitoring and maintenance of network infrastructure. ...